简介
openregister-picker-engine
是一个 NPM 包,用于创建用于广义分类寻址算法的选择器引擎,可用于前端应用程序中。这个包的目的是帮助前端开发者更轻松地实现分类寻址算法。
安装
你可以通过以下步骤来安装 openregister-picker-engine
:
打开命令行终端并切换到你的项目的目录下。
输入以下命令:
--- ------- -------------------------- ------
等待安装完成。
使用
下面是一个基本的例子,在这个例子中,我们将使用 openregister-picker-engine
来创建一个选择器引擎,并将其用于简单的前端应用程序中。
首先,我们需要导入 openregister-picker-engine
,并创建一个选择器引擎实例。要创建一个选择器引擎实例,请使用 PickerEngine
构造函数:
----- ------------ - -------------------------------------- ----- ------------ - --- ---------------
现在,我们需要为选择器引擎添加一些条目。这些条目将用于确定选择器引擎的行为。我们可以使用 addItem
方法添加条目:
------------------------------------- --- -------------------------------------- --- ------------------------------------ ---
在上面的代码中,我们为 pickerEngine
添加了三个条目。每个条目都有两个参数:标签和值。在上面的例子中,我们使用了一个简单的整数作为值。
现在我们已经添加了我们需要的所有条目,接下来我们可以使用 pick
方法来从选择器引擎中获取结果:
----------------------------------------- -- -- ---------------
在上面的代码中,我们使用了 "fruits" 作为查询,这将返回 "fruits/apples",因为它是选择器引擎中第一个 “fruits” 项。
指导意义
使用 openregister-picker-engine
有助于简化前端应用程序中的分类寻址需求。分类寻址算法可以帮助我们更快地搜索和导航到特定的项目,这在许多前端应用程序中会非常有用。
在使用此包时,需要了解如何创建选择器引擎实例、添加条目,并使用选择器引擎检索结果。由于这个包可以用于各种前端应用程序,因此理解这些基本概念可以帮助你更好地应用和适应这个包来满足你的特定需求。
示例代码
以下是创建和使用 openregister-picker-engine
实例的示例代码。
----- ------------ - -------------------------------------- ----- ------------ - --- --------------- ------------------------------------- --- -------------------------------------- --- ------------------------------------ --- ----------------------------------------- -- -- ---------------
来源:JavaScript中文网 ,转载请联系管理员! 本文地址:https://www.javascriptcn.com/post/60055eb081e8991b448dc44e